§ 1403. Designation of secretary of state as agent for serving\nprocess. Every children's camp, operator and owner of such camp shall\nbe deemed to have designated the secretary of state of the state of New\nYork for service of process. Service shall be made by delivering the\nsummons to the secretary of state or his designated representative at an\noffice of the secretary of state within the state.\n
